Understanding Speed Control Accuracy
Speed control accuracy refers to the ability of an angle grinder machine to maintain a consistent and precise rotational speed under different operating conditions. It is typically measured as a percentage deviation from the set speed. For instance, if an angle grinder is set to operate at 10,000 RPM (revolutions per minute) and has a speed control accuracy of ±5%, the actual speed may vary between 9,500 RPM and 10,500 RPM.
A high level of speed control accuracy is essential for several reasons. Firstly, it ensures consistent performance, allowing users to achieve uniform results across different workpieces. This is particularly important in applications such as grinding, polishing, and cutting, where variations in speed can lead to uneven surfaces, poor finishes, or even damage to the workpiece.
Secondly, speed control accuracy enhances safety by reducing the risk of tool overloading or stalling. When an angle grinder operates at a stable speed, it is less likely to experience sudden changes in torque, which can cause the tool to kick back or lose control. This is especially crucial when working with tough materials or performing precision tasks.
Factors Influencing Speed Control Accuracy
Several factors can affect the speed control accuracy of an angle grinder machine. Understanding these factors is essential for both manufacturers and users to ensure optimal performance and reliability.
Motor Design and Quality
The motor is the heart of an angle grinder, and its design and quality have a significant impact on speed control accuracy. High-quality motors are typically more efficient and have better torque characteristics, allowing them to maintain a stable speed under load. Additionally, advanced motor control technologies, such as electronic speed regulation, can further improve speed control accuracy by adjusting the motor’s power output in real-time.
Power Supply Stability
The stability of the power supply also plays a crucial role in speed control accuracy. Fluctuations in voltage or frequency can cause the motor to speed up or slow down, leading to inconsistent performance. To mitigate this issue, angle grinder machines are often designed to operate within a specific voltage range and may include features such as voltage stabilizers or surge protectors to ensure a stable power supply.
Load Variations
The load placed on the angle grinder can vary depending on the type of material being worked on, the cutting or grinding tool being used, and the pressure applied by the user. As the load increases, the motor may need to work harder to maintain the set speed, which can result in a slight decrease in speed. To compensate for load variations, some angle grinder machines are equipped with automatic speed control systems that adjust the motor’s power output based on the load.
Mechanical Wear and Tear
Over time, mechanical components such as bearings, gears, and brushes can wear out, causing the angle grinder to lose speed control accuracy. Regular maintenance, including lubrication, cleaning, and replacement of worn parts, is essential to ensure optimal performance and extend the lifespan of the tool.
Impact of Speed Control Accuracy on Applications
The speed control accuracy of an angle grinder machine has a significant impact on various applications, including grinding, polishing, and cutting. Let’s take a closer look at how speed control accuracy affects each of these applications.
Grinding
In grinding applications, speed control accuracy is crucial for achieving a consistent and uniform finish. When grinding hard materials such as metal or stone, a high speed is often required to remove material quickly. However, if the speed is too high, it can cause the grinding wheel to overheat, leading to premature wear and reduced performance. On the other hand, if the speed is too low, it may not be sufficient to remove the material effectively, resulting in a slower and less efficient grinding process.
By maintaining a precise and stable speed, angle grinder machines with high speed control accuracy can ensure that the grinding wheel operates at the optimal speed for the material being worked on, resulting in a smoother and more consistent finish.
Polishing
Polishing is a delicate process that requires a high level of precision and control. The speed at which the polishing pad rotates can have a significant impact on the final finish of the workpiece. If the speed is too high, it can cause the polishing compound to burn, leaving a dull or uneven finish. Conversely, if the speed is too low, the polishing process may be ineffective, resulting in a lackluster finish.
Angle grinder machines with accurate speed control can provide the user with the ability to adjust the speed precisely, allowing them to achieve the desired finish without damaging the workpiece.
Cutting
When cutting materials such as metal or tile, the speed of the cutting wheel is critical for achieving a clean and accurate cut. If the speed is too high, the cutting wheel may overheat, causing it to wear out quickly or even break. On the other hand, if the speed is too low, the cutting process may be slow and inefficient, resulting in a rough or jagged cut.
By maintaining a consistent and precise speed, angle grinder machines with high speed control accuracy can ensure that the cutting wheel operates at the optimal speed for the material being cut, resulting in a clean and smooth cut with minimal effort.
